The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Feb. 12, 2019

Filed:

May. 18, 2016
Applicant:

International Business Machines Corporation, Armonk, NY (US);

Inventors:

Zhenhua Hu, Toronto, CA;

Min Li, San Jose, CA (US);

Luna Xu, Blacksburg, VA (US);

Yandong Wang, Elmsford, NY (US);

Li Zhang, Yorktown Heights, NY (US);

Attorneys:
Primary Examiner:
Assistant Examiner:
Int. Cl.
CPC ...
G06F 12/0893 (2016.01); G06F 17/30 (2006.01); G06F 12/0862 (2016.01);
U.S. Cl.
CPC ...
G06F 17/30958 (2013.01); G06F 12/0862 (2013.01); G06F 2212/621 (2013.01);
Abstract

At a cache manager of a directed acyclic graph-based data analytic platform, memory usage statistics are obtained from each of a plurality of monitor components on a plurality of worker nodes. The worker nodes have a plurality of tasks executing thereon, and each of the tasks has at least one distributed dataset associated therewith. Each of the worker nodes has a distributed dataset cache. At least one of the following is carried out: increasing a size of a given one of the distributed dataset caches if the memory usage statistics indicate that corresponding ones of the tasks are using too little memory; and decreasing a size of another given one of the distributed dataset caches if the memory usage statistics indicate contention between corresponding ones of the tasks and a corresponding one of the distributed datasets.


Find Patent Forward Citations

Loading…